Chantelle Cameron Continues To Call For Trilogy With Katie Taylor

Chantelle Cameron

Chantelle Cameron is continuing to push for the trilogy with Katie Taylor.

Cameron and Taylor fought for the first time in May of 2023 in Ireland and it was Cameron pulling off the stunning upset loss. They had an immediate rematch and it was Taylor who got her hand raised, and after Cameron returned to the win column this weekend, Cameron is calling for a trilogy with Taylor.

“[I need to] make everyone call for the [big] fights,” Taylor told Queensbury Promotions. “[I need to] make everyone want the fights that I want to be in, keep performing, and be respectful, but also get it out there that I want the belts. I want the trilogy [with Katie Taylor]; I want to get my redemption. I may be naive, I may be looking into something that’s not going to happen, or maybe it isn’t, but it’s what I want. I want a chance to beat Katie Taylor again and make it 2-1.”

Although Cameron didn’t get the stoppage win in her last fight as she wanted, she believes she showed enough to secure the trilogy with Taylor. But, she also is happy with her performance, despite her not getting the finish.

“I’m telling everyone what I want and I’m on a mission,” she continued. “It’s okay saying that but I had to put it into action, and I feel like I’ve done that. She’s a tough girl, she’s never been stopped, and I was hurting her, she was going nowhere, and now it’s just onwards and upwards. I’ve got more time with Grant [Smith] and I’m happy, that’s the main thing, a happy fighter is a dangerous fighter. I’m coming for everything, I keep saying it and I really am, I want my belts back. That’s the interim, that’s great, but that’s not what I want.”

Chantelle Cameron is now 19-1 as a pro and won the interim WBC super-lightweight title with her win over Elhem Mekhaled.
